Login and Account Management
I can't log in with my email. What should I do?
Try resetting the password with "Forgot your password?" link
If you don't get a reset email from the "Forgot your password?" link, it's possible that you used the social login (Gmail or LinkedIn) when registering. Try logging in via those paths.
If unsuccessful, it is most possible that there's no account associated with your email. If you think it's a bug, you can reach out to us via support@hopohopo.io so that we can check if there's an issue.
How can I change my email address and where can I do that?
You can change your email by inviting the new email to your startup as a new user.
Click on "Collaborate & Share" from the top right corner in the platform
Type your new email to the member invite and click "Send invitation"
Accept the invitation from your new email
With the invitation accepted, you will become an admin of the startup under the new email. Now you can remove, if needed, the user with your old email from the Team page.

Data & Access
Who has access to my startup data in Hopohopo?
Your CRM is a private workspace designed for you and your team to manage fundraising securely.
Default privacy settings When you first create your account, your startup profile (including pitch deck and cap table) and your Fundraising Board are accessible only to you by default.
Inviting collaborators You can invite co-founders, team members, shareholders, or advisors to collaborate on your fundraising. Invited collaborators will have view and edit access to your startup data (including pitch deck and cap table) and the Fundraising Board.
Sharing your profile with investors You control when and how investors see your data. Share your startup profile via a shareable link or by applying directly to an investor through the platform.
Investors you shared your profile with will have view-only access to your startup data, (including your pitch deck and cap table). They cannot edit your data, nor can they access your Fundraising Board.
Applying to investors and events
Does updating the funnel stage from "Shortlist" to "Pitch Sent" automatically send my pitch deck to the investor?
No. Updating the funnel stage works only as a way to organise your fundraising funnel internally. To send your pitch deck to the investor, you can use the shareable profile link or the EasyApply feature for those investors that accept applications in the platform.
Why am I able to apply to some investors but not others?
Investors always have their preferrable ways to receive and filter their dealflow. Some of them use Hopohopo to do it — and then you can apply to them via the platform, — whereas others prefer emails, Linkedin messages, or custom forms on their website. For investors that don't accept applications in the Hopohopo platform, we list other contact channels, including email addresses, LinkedIn profiles, website links and phone numbers. You can find them from the investor profiles.
Where can I view my submitted applications and any associated feedback?
You can view all the investors you've applied to from your Fundraising page. Use the "Applications" filter to view those investors.

Editing the startup data
When our pitch deck is updated, should I replace the existing pitch deck with a new one, or should I create a new company profile?
You don’t need to create a new company profile. Simply replace the existing pitch deck with the updated version.
A few key things to note:
Your startup profile includes a “last updated” timestamp, so investors will see that you've made changes.
Updating the pitch deck does not automatically update the rest of your startup profile data unless you choose to do so before you upload the new deck.
If the AI Pitch Deck Analyzer overwrites my information, can I revert those changes?
At the moment, it's not possible to revert profile changes. When you're updating your pitch deck in the profile, make sure you have disabled the new pitch deck analysis and the profile update.
Do I need to resubmit my investor applications when I've updated my startup profile?
No, you don't need to resubmit your applications. Any updates to your startup profile (including a new pitch deck) will automatically reflect for investors you've applied to with a "last updated" timestamp that will indicate your recent changes.
